A mobile-money specialist compared with PayPal-linked transfers and cash services. The better choice depends on your route, payout method and current quote.
Sendwave leads all 15 shared routes, with substantial stored advantages on transfers to Nigeria and Pakistan. The result is consistent across the narrow sample and does not depend on a single sending country.
Sendwave serves mobile-money, wallet and selected bank or cash recipients through an app. Xoom adds PayPal funding, reloads, bill payment and cash services. Those additional Xoom jobs can justify using it even when its pure transfer quote is lower.
Standard quotes only. Recipient amounts use each route's receiving currency.
Sendwave says it is regulated in the markets where it provides transfers, including US registrations and licences and authorisations in the UK, Canada and EU.
Xoom is a PayPal service and operates under the applicable PayPal/Xoom licences and user agreements in each market.
Sendwave and Xoom provider-owned pages were reviewed on 31 August 2026; the route result uses the public BestSendRate standard-price archive.

Choose Sendwave first for a standard transfer on these routes. Choose Xoom when the transaction is really a PayPal-funded service, bill or reload rather than a directly comparable remittance.
